Transaction 364122f16106b489150a7562f694676ab7e9867c556fb823bfd6eb2cc30ffc7a
1 Input
1 Output
-
364122f16106b489150a7562f694676ab7e9867c556fb823bfd6eb2cc30ffc7a:0
- value
- 1407680
- script pubkey
- OP_0 OP_PUSHBYTES_20 df5fb01e971ff7f0b8ec5efe3d6ec1f0293f5915
- address
- bc1qma0mq85hrlmlpw8vtmlr6mkp7q5n7kg4w95cv5